On December 6, a solemn award ceremony for the winners and laureates of the All-Russian competition of journalistic works in the field of education, "PRO Education — 2024," was held at the National Centre RUSSIA. In 2024, the competition received 4,000 applications from 89 regions of Russia.

Minister of Education of the Russian Federation Sergei Kravtsov sent his greetings to the ceremony participants. He noted that the All-Russian competition "PRO Education" has become a good tradition.

"For over 20 years, the competition has brought together talented authors in the field of educational journalism from across the country. You cover pressing issues in education. Through your work, parents, teachers, and students learn about the achievements of Russian schoolchildren in international Olympiads, our best teachers, and much more. I thank all the participants for their dedication and responsibility, as well as the objectivity and depth of their materials. I wish you inspiration and success!" emphasized the Minister of Education of Russia.

The works of the participants were evaluated by the expert council. The main criteria included social significance, accuracy and depth of coverage of issues in vocational education, expressiveness of information presentation, and compliance with modern journalistic standards.

The All-Russian "PRO Education" competition is a platform for open dialogue between the Ministry of Education of Russia and professional journalistic teams and individual authors. It serves as a tool for expressing public recognition of the achievements of regional and federal mass media, journalists, and bloggers in covering and promoting the life of Russian schools. The competition gives authors from media outlets, internet portals, and blogs across Russia the opportunity to showcase their accomplishments.

The founder and organizer of the competition is the Ministry of Education of the Russian Federation, and the federal operator is the Centre for Educational Initiatives of the Ministry of Education of the Russian Federation.

Partners of the All-Russian Educational Journalism Competition "PRO Education" include the ANO "Dialogue", the "Sferum" platform, PJSC "Gazprom", the "Friends of St. Petersburg" project, the Russian Environmental Operator, the "Big Three" company, the Historical Park "Russia – My History", the O.K. Gavrilov Blood Centre, and the "Prosveshchenie" Group of Companies.

The National Centre RUSSIA was established by order of the President of the Russian Federation, Vladimir Putin, to preserve the legacy of the International RUSSIA EXPO and to showcase the achievements of the country and its citizens on a permanent basis. Federal government agencies, state companies, corporations, and regions take part in the Centre’s work.

The National Centre RUSSIA is located at 14 Krasnopresnenskaya Embankment, Moscow. The Centre is open from 10:00 to 20:00 every day except Monday.
